Description

A vulnerability in a specific REST API endpoint of Cisco NDFC could allow an authenticated, low-privileged, remote attacker to learn sensitive information on an affected device. This vulnerability is due to insufficient authorization controls on the affected REST API endpoint. An attacker could exploit this vulnerability by sending crafted API requests to the affected endpoint. A successful exploit could allow the attacker to download config only or full backup files and learn sensitive configuration information. This vulnerability only affects a specific REST API endpoint and does not affect the web-based management interface.

Weakness Enumeration

Affected Software

VendorProductVersions
CiscoNexus Dashboard< 3.2\(1e\)
CiscoNexus Dashboard Fabric Controller>= 12.0.0, < 12.2.2
